PIC24FXXKA2XX Flash Programming Specifications
1.0 DEVICE OVERVIEW
This document defines the programming specifications
for the PIC24FXXKA2XX family of 16-bit micro-
controller devices. This is required only for developing
programming support for the PIC24FXXKA2XX family.
Users of any one of these devices should use the
development tools that are already supporting the
device programming.
The programming specifications are specific to the
following devices:
• PIC24F04KA200
• PIC24F04KA201
2.0 PROGRAMMING OVERVIEW
OF THE PIC24FXXKA2XX
FAMILY
PIC24FXXKA2XX family devices are programmed
exclusively using In-Circuit Serial Programming™
(ICSP™). This method provides native, low-level pro-
gramming capability to erase, program and verify the
device. Section 3.0 “ICSP Programming” describes
the ICSP method.
Note:
Unlike other PIC24F devices,
PIC24FXXKA2XX devices do not support
Enhanced ICSP programming. These
devices also do not support in-circuit
debugging over the ICSP interface.
2.1 Power Requirements
All devices in the PIC24FXXKA2XX family are
3.3V supply designs. The core, the peripherals and the
I/O pins operate at 3.3V. The device can operate from
1.8V to 3.6V.
